# Jimmy John's

> Drive-thru setup includes non-functioning speaker causing delays and no sandwich labeling, leading to confusion. Bread size has shrunk recently and texture varies from toasted crunch to hardness later in the day. Pricing remains good value despite smaller portions.

## Good to know

- Parking is available on the other side of the building for curbside pickup.
- Delivery service may take longer than expected; consider ordering in person for quicker service.
- There are no indicators on sandwiches to mark individual orders, which can cause confusion.
- The drive-thru speaker is currently not functioning, leading to delays.
- Prices have increased while portion sizes have decreased recently.
